### Alert: Inventory Reconciliation Job Failed

The nightly reconciliation job in Stockhaven compares warehouse counts against ledger totals and flags discrepancies above 0.5%. This alert fires when the job exits non-zero or exceeds its 90-minute window. Do not ship a release until the job completes cleanly, since cutover snapshots depend on it. If the rerun also fails, contact the Stockhaven on-call owner.

alerts address for kafof-bagag: kasael@olvarqdyn.corp

Ticket: Expired credential blocking payment retry pipeline (for weekly eng sync). The Tollgate retry worker stopped deduplicating charges on Tuesday because its credential for the idempotency-key store expired silently; retries then minted fresh keys and risked double charges. We rotated the credential, added expiry alerting, and replayed the affected window. The replacement key for the internal Keyvault-IK service is below.

API key for taduf-yahif: qvz11-nMDtAWg6H2u

## Data Stores

The Furrowlink telemetry gateway ingests readings from tractors and irrigation rigs, then writes normalized events to the fieldstream database. Plugin authors can read device state, firmware versions, and sensor history from the public schema; write access is restricted to the gateway itself. Rate limits apply per plugin. To query the read replica, use the connection string below.

database URL for bahop-yagep: mssql://sildor_svc:35ha7jz@db-fb6d.nelvrodyn.example:5432/casath